Curriculum Vitae
Paparizou Marita
Mezzo soprano
Born in Greece, Marita Paparizou made her operatic debut in Genova in the role of Onaro in the revival in modern times of Porpora’s Arianna in Nasso, after winning the scholarship of Alexandra Trianti Foundation from Athens Megaron, in 1999.
Ever since she has been a regular collaborator of the Greek National Opera, with a many roles including 3rd Lady in Zauberflöte, Maddalena in Rigoletto, Myrto in Maraton Salamis, Fenena in Nabucco, Amastre in Serse, the title role in Orlando Furioso, Rosina in Il Barbiere di Siviglia, Isabella in L’Italiana in Algeri, Isolier in Le Comte Ory and the title role in Carmen.
Throughout Europe she has been invited to join the theatre of Monte Carlo for the title role in Tancredi, as well as many Italian theatres such as Pisa, Livorno and Trento singing Arsace in Semiramide. Her coloratura led her to sing Rossini again in Massy with role of Isabella and Smetton in Bilbao next to June Anderson’s Anna Bolena. She has also sung the role of Circe in Gluck’s Telemaco in the revival in modern times both in London (Sadler’s Wells) and in Athens (Herodeon), when she was compared to a Michael Cacoyannis heroine.
Nevertheless her voice was considered suitable for the role of Mary in Marseilles in Die Fliegende Holländer, with A. Jordan, thus giving her the opportunity in the Greek National Opera to sing both roles of Ježibaba and Foreign Princess in the same production of Rušalka.
In 2009 her Carmen debut in Larissa Greece gave her the award of the production of the year by the Greek critics.
In the world of baroque she has collaborated with Maestro Antonio Florio and the Cappella della Pietà de' Turchini in a series of concerts in Spain with works of Porpora, and with Maestro Claudio Scimone first in the Théâtre des Champs-Élysées, with Ensemble Orchestral de Paris and afterwards in Athens Megaron and Veneto Festival with I Solisti Veneti.
A CD with her singing the role of Tauride in Händel’s Arianna in Creta, has already been released by MDG, with excellent reviews, including CHOC de la Musique and it will be followed by a new release of her profile CD, again by MDG, with Maestro Claudio Scimone and I Solisti Veneti (spring 2012).
She has been invited to sing in opera concerts and oratorios including Verdi’s Messa da Requiem, Mozart’s Mass in C Minor, Bruckner’s Te Deum, Haydn’s Nelsonmesse, Rossini’s and Vivaldi’s Stabat Mater in London (Cadogan Hall and Queen Elizabeth’s Hall), Paris (Châtelet), Oxford, Geneva, Athens (next to Christopher Hogwood) and Thessalonica Megarons whereas she has been a frequent guest for the Patmos Festival of Religious Music, singing Bach’s cantatas and Negro Spirituals.
She has recorded for the Greek National Radio De Falla’s El Amor Brujo that she sung again in Thessalonica Megaron. She has finally sung the role of Dido in Dido and Aeneas in Corfu and her future engagements include a series of her singing Isabella in Greece, Italy and Switzerland and a promotion tour for the new CD.
